Overview of the Accu-Chek Aviva Blood Glucose Meter
The Accu-Chek Aviva Blood Glucose Meter is a compact and user-friendly device designed for accurate blood glucose monitoring. It features a sleek design, making it easy to carry and use on the go. The meter uses Accu-Chek Aviva test strips, which provide reliable results with a small blood sample. It also includes a lancet device with adjustable depth settings for comfortable testing. The system stores up to 720 test results, allowing users to track their glucose levels over time. The meter is powered by a long-lasting battery and requires minimal setup. Its intuitive interface ensures seamless navigation, making it an ideal choice for both new and experienced users managing diabetes.

Preparing for a Blood Glucose Test
Before testing, wash your hands thoroughly with soap and water to ensure cleanliness. Use the Accu-Chek Aviva test strips provided, as other strips may not work. Turn on the meter and insert a test strip, following the meter’s display instructions. Prepare the lancet device by setting the depth to your comfort level. Choose a clean, dry fingertip, avoiding the tip for less discomfort. Remove any food residue to ensure accurate results. Proper preparation ensures reliable readings, helping you manage your diabetes effectively.
Conducting a Blood Glucose Test
Insert the Accu-Chek Aviva test strip into the meter, ensuring it clicks into place. Turn on the meter and wait for the display to prompt you. Use the lancet device to prick the side of your fingertip, as this area is less sensitive. Gently press the lancet against your skin until you see a small drop of blood. Touch the test strip to the blood drop, making sure the strip absorbs the sample fully. The meter will analyze the blood glucose level and display the result within seconds. The meter may beep or flash to indicate the test is complete. Record the result for tracking and management purposes.
Interpreting Test Results
The Accu-Chek Aviva meter displays your blood glucose level in numerical form on its screen. After conducting the test, the result will appear within seconds. The meter may also provide indicators for high or low readings. Normal blood glucose levels typically range between 70-140 mg/dL, but these values can vary depending on factors like meals or medication. Use the user manual to understand the specific reference ranges for your meter. Record your results to track trends over time. If readings are consistently outside the target range, consult your healthcare provider to adjust your diabetes management plan. Accurate interpretation of results is crucial for effective glucose control.

Cleaning and Storing the Meter
To maintain your Accu-Chek Aviva meter, clean it regularly with a soft, dry cloth. Avoid harsh chemicals or moisture, as they may damage the device. Store the meter in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ight. Ensure the meter is protected from extreme temperatures and physical stress. Proper storage helps preserve accuracy and longevity. For detailed cleaning instructions, refer to the user manual. Regular maintenance ensures reliable performance and accurate blood glucose readings. Always handle the device with care to prevent damage. By following these steps, you can keep your Accu-Chek Aviva in optimal condition for consistent use.

Understanding Error Messages
The Accu-Chek Aviva meter displays error messages to alert users of issues. These codes, such as E-1 to E-5, indicate specific problems like expired or damaged test strips, incorrect strip insertion, or internal errors; Always refer to the user manual to interpret these codes. Common errors include strip errors, low battery, or meter malfunction. If an error occurs, turn off and restart the meter. If the issue persists, contact customer support. Regularly updating your meter and using genuine Accu-Chek strips can prevent errors. Understanding error messages ensures accurate test results and proper device function. Always address errors promptly to maintain reliable blood glucose monitoring. Consulting the manual or support team is essential for resolving unresolved issues.
